A New Era In Scoliosis Treatment: One Young Patient’s Experience with a 3D-Printed Brace

In the ever-evolving field of scoliosis management, technological innovations are creating exciting new possibilities for improved patient outcomes and quality of life. At Prothotic Laboratory Inc., we recently transitioned from using traditional vacuum-formed, hand-draped plastic Rigo Cheneau-style braces to a modern, 3D-printed brace fabricated from PPU material using the Embrace printer by Create it REAL.
